Relative pair cross sections σp(EγZ) have been measured for energies 1.120, 1.172, 1.333, 1.560, 2.225, and 2.754 MeV and Z = 22, 29, 42, 48, 74, and 82. Results obtained through intensity analysis of annihilation spectra have been normalized to σ(2.754, 82) = 3.30 b/atom.

The latest top quark studies in proton-proton collisions at a centre-of-mass energy of 7 and 8 TeV with the ATLAS detector are reported. We present recent results on the top pair production inclusive cross-sections, top pair production differential cross-section in the resolved and boosted regimes, single top-quark production cross-sections measured in the t-channel, s-channel and W-boson associated processes, as well as the determination of the CKM matrix element [Formula: see text]. The results are compared with theoretical expectations. Latest ATLAS results on top properties will be also shown in terms of direct and pole mass, spin correlations and charge asymmetry.
